Jubilee Race for Life 5K and Two Mile Fun Run

Saturday, September 25, 2010

The 2010 Jubilee Race for Life consists of a Certified 5K and a Two Mile Fun Run. The Race begins at 8 a.m. at the corner of College Ave. and 6th St. at the Daphne Baptist Church ballfield in beautiful Daphne, Alabama. Proceeds benefit Bayside Medical Missions, a non-profit organization providing wheelchairs and corrective surgeries for children in Ecuador.
